What Features Should You Look for in the Best Sink Draining Rack?
When searching for the best sink draining rack, consider the following features:
- Material: Look for racks made from durable materials like stainless steel or BPA-free plastic. These materials are resistant to rust and corrosion, ensuring longevity and safety for your dishes.
- Size and Capacity: Choose a rack that fits your sink and kitchen space while accommodating the number of dishes you typically wash. A larger capacity allows for more items, reducing the need for multiple drying sessions.
- Design and Stability: A well-designed rack should have a stable base and an ergonomic structure to prevent tipping over. A thoughtful design can help drain water efficiently while ensuring that dishes remain securely placed.
- Drainage System: An effective draining rack should have a built-in drainage system that directs water away from the dishes and into the sink. This feature helps keep your countertop dry and prevents water pooling around your dishes.
- Adjustability: Some racks come with adjustable features, allowing you to customize the layout based on your needs. This flexibility can be particularly useful for fitting different types of dishes and optimizing space.
- Multi-functionality: The best sink draining racks often serve multiple purposes, such as doubling as a dish drying mat or incorporating utensil holders. This versatility can save space and enhance the functionality of your kitchen area.
- Ease of Cleaning: Select a draining rack that is easy to disassemble and clean, ideally with removable components. This will ensure that you can maintain hygiene and cleanliness without hassle.
- Non-slip Feet: Racks with non-slip feet provide stability and prevent movement while in use. This feature ensures that the rack remains securely in place, protecting your dishes from potential falls.

Which Materials Offer the Best Durability and Functionality for Sink Draining Racks?
The best sink draining racks are typically made from a variety of materials, each offering unique durability and functionality.
- Stainless Steel: Stainless steel is highly resistant to rust and corrosion, making it an ideal choice for a sink draining rack that is exposed to water frequently. Its sleek appearance also adds a modern touch to kitchen decor while being easy to clean and maintain.
- Silicone: Silicone draining racks are flexible and non-slip, which helps hold dishes securely in place while they drain. They are heat-resistant and often dishwasher safe, making them convenient for cleaning and versatile for use with hot cookware.
- Plastic: Plastic racks are lightweight and often more affordable than their metal counterparts. While they may not be as durable as stainless steel, high-quality plastic can be resistant to stains and odors, and many designs include drainage features to prevent pooling.
- Wood: Wooden draining racks offer a natural aesthetic and can be very sturdy, but they require more maintenance to prevent water damage and warping. When treated properly, wood can be a functional option that provides a rustic charm to the kitchen.
- Aluminum: Aluminum draining racks are lightweight and resistant to rust, making them a durable option for kitchen use. They often feature a sleek design and can be anodized for added protection against scratches and wear.
How Do Different Design Elements Enhance the Functionality of a Sink Draining Rack?
Different design elements play a crucial role in enhancing the functionality of a sink draining rack.
- Material: The choice of material affects durability and maintenance; stainless steel is often preferred for its resistance to rust and corrosion, while bamboo offers a more natural aesthetic.
- Size and Capacity: A well-sized rack can accommodate varying amounts of dishes, with larger racks providing more surface area for drying but requiring more counter space.
- Drainage System: An effective drainage system, such as a sloped design or drainage holes, ensures water flows away from dishes, preventing pooling and promoting faster drying.
- Foldability and Storage: Foldable designs allow for easy storage when not in use, making them ideal for smaller kitchens without sacrificing functionality.
- Compartments and Sections: Divided sections help organize dishes, utensils, and glassware, allowing for efficient drying and preventing items from clattering against one another.
- Non-Slip Feet: Non-slip feet or suction cups provide stability by preventing the rack from sliding or tipping over, ensuring safety while loading or unloading dishes.
- Versatility: Some racks are designed to be multifunctional, serving as both a drying rack and a dish organizer, which maximizes utility in limited kitchen spaces.
Material choice directly influences the longevity and upkeep of the rack, with stainless steel being a popular option due to its strength and resistance to environmental factors. Size and capacity are also critical, as they determine the amount of dishware that can be dried simultaneously, leading to greater efficiency in busy kitchens.
The drainage system is essential for ensuring that water does not collect on the dishes, which can lead to water spots or bacteria growth; features like sloping surfaces or strategically placed holes help facilitate this. Foldability and storage capabilities are particularly beneficial for those with limited counter space, allowing the rack to be easily stowed away when not in use.
Compartments and sections not only aid in organization but also protect fragile items, reducing the risk of breakage during the drying process. Non-slip feet enhance safety by keeping the rack stable during use, while versatile designs can serve multiple purposes, making them a valuable addition to any kitchen setup.
